On twenty February 2011, the Uganda Electoral Commission declared the incumbent president Yoweri Kaguta Museveni the winning prospect with the 2011 elections that were held on 18 February 2011. The opposition however, weren't happy with the final results, condemning them as stuffed with sham and rigging. According to the Formal benefits, Museveni gained with 68 per cent in the votes. This easily topped his closest challenger, Besigye, who were Museveni's doctor and told reporters that he and his supporters "downrightly snub" the outcome in addition to the unremitting rule of Museveni or any person he might appoint.

Bell himself had laid the foundations for just a peasant economic climate by encouraging the Africans to cultivate cotton, which were introduced in the protectorate as a cash crop in 1904. It was mainly as a result of wealth derived from cotton that Uganda became unbiased of the grant-in-aid within the British Treasury in 1914.

To the south there have been quite a few lesser states, Each and every having a Main who, like the ruler of Bunyoro-Kitara, put together priestly features with Individuals of a secular chief. On the southeast of Bunyoro-Kitara, the more compact point out of Buganda grew as an offshoot of its bigger neighbor. By the end with the 18th century, even so, the boundaries of Bunyoro-Kitara had been stretched so far the authority from the ruler started to weaken, and also a succession of pacific chiefs accelerated this decrease.
